Mailinglisten-Archive |
Hi Florian, Wednesday, September 3, 2003, 1:38:29 PM, you wrote: > In ASP mach ich das ganze mit ADO und rs.MoveNext und > rs.MovePrevious, aber gibts so etwas ähnliches in php auch? > Oder kann mir wer einen SQL-String sagen, der diese Sätze > liefert?? > (Vielleicht limit -1,".$id." oder so??) Bei der benutzung von ADO in ASP ist es sicherlich auch nicht effektiv wenn man nur Bestimmte Datensätze haben will nen Query mit den gesamten Datensätzen der Tabelle zurückzuliefern, sondern nur den oder die die man braucht, oder? Wenn es dann drei Queries sind, warum nicht, solange es sich Laufzeittechnisch im Rahmen hält... nehmen wir an, die gesuchte ID wäre 23 und du willst die davor haben, und die danach kommt... SELECT ID, Name FROM tabelle1 WHERE ID < 23 LIMIT 0,1 ORDER BY ID DESC SELECT ID, Name FROM tabelle1 WHERE ID > 23 LIMIT 0,1 ORDER BY ID ASC So oder so ähnlich sollten dann die Queries aussehen... > Für PHP gibt es ebenfalls eine ADO-Erweiterung. > Findest Du unter: http://php.weblogs.com/ADODB Nur weil in ADODB ADO vorkommt, handelt es sich nicht unbedingt um eine ADO-Erweiterung. Dann wär sie ja sinnbringender Weise für VB, VC++ und nicht für php (ADO = ActiveX Data Objects), gelle... :) -- Best regards, Marc mailto:me at twenty47.tv
php::bar PHP Wiki - Listenarchive